China Eastern Airlines to operate direct flights between Shanghai and Tbilisi from July 15

Georgian Minister of Economy and Sustainable Development Mariam Kvrivishvili announced the successful completion of negotiations with China Eastern Airlines, which will operate direct flights between Shanghai and Tbilisi three times a week starting July 15.

During the meeting with the air company leadership, Mariam Kvrivishvili emphasized that direct flights could further intensify business and economic ties between Georgia and China. She said that this decision would deepen people-to-people relations and contribute to additional revenue for the Georgian tourism industry.

The meeting focused on Georgia’s status as an official partner country at one of Asia’s most prestigious and large-scale tourism exhibitions, ITB China 2026, which will be held in Shanghai on May 26-28 of this year, and will contribute to the popularization of Georgia’s tourism potential.
